Sudoku is Archipelago by Lithium-Ion, App variant is OTHER


Normal sudoku rules apply. Each cell in the grid belongs to exactly one terrain: Either island (green) or water (blue). All water cells in the grid must form one orthogonally connected region. Each 2x2 region in the grid contains at least one cell from each terrain. Each island contains exactly one clue, which equals the product of the size of the island (i.e. the number of cells that belong to this island) and the sum of the digits in all cells belonging to this island. Digits within an island do not repeat. Islands are not allowed to touch each other (neither orthogonally nor diagonally). A digit in a circle equals the size of the island. Not all possible circles are given.
